Q: Is 104,700,858 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 104,700,858 is a composite number.

Why is 104,700,858 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 104,700,858 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 17 34 51 102 1,026,479 2,052,958 3,079,437 6,158,874 17,450,143 34,900,286 52,350,429 and 104,700,858, with no remainder.

Since 104,700,858 cannot be divided by just 1 and 104,700,858, it is a composite number.
